As Senior HR Business Advisor – Operations, you will be responsible to:
- Provide end-to-end HR solutions related to talent & performance management, organization development and industrial relations
- Proactively engage with Collective Bargaining Agent (CBA) Union to develop them as strategic business partners to ensure employee engagement & welfare
- Provide support to HRBP – Operations during Charter of Demand negotiations with CBA
- Work closely with Communities of Expertise (CoEs) and HR Operations to ensure timely delivery to business as effective HR Business Advisor
- Coordinate and implement HR programs and ensure they remain relevant to the business needs and are aligned to the global approach
- Support in developing HR plans for Operations functions and ensure timely and efficient delivery of HR projects.
- Champion the organization values & culture and deliver HR services which ‘add value’ to HR People Processes.
- Actively participate and coordinate implementation of global and local HR projects and initiatives.
- Provide coaching and counseling to employees to support the effective utilization of the performance management system for effective goal setting, career development, and performance feedback.
This position is well-suited for you if you have:
- Strong working knowledge of HR people processes such as talent management, talent acquisition, organization development & design and industrial relations
- Worked at a manufacturing facility and have hands-on experience of interacting with shop floor employees and CBA Unions to achieve business goals & objectives
- Good working knowledge of relevant Labor Laws with ability to maintain cordial relationship with external stakeholders such as local labor office, EOBI, PESSI etc.
- Strong organization & influencing skills with the ability to effectively prioritize and manage multiple projects in a fast paced and demanding environment.
- Demonstrated strong written and verbal communication skills
- Proficient computer skills on Microsoft Office
- Data analytics capability and digital awareness
You are eligible to apply if you have:
- Master’s Degree in Business, Human Resources or Social Sciences.
- 5 – 7 years of relevant HR experience at a Manufacturing facility with a multinational or a large local organization.
